Are you ready to make your mark If youre a Drafting and Design Engineering Manager we have an exciting opportunity for you. The Electro-Mechanical Systems (EMS) Drafting and Design Manager reports to the Engineering Director and oversees the activities of the drafting and design resources reporting up through Niles and Krakow EMS engineering sites covering products in our motors sensors actuation and pilot controls product lines. The role is based out of our world class Niles IL facility which is home to both our primary engineering development center and our primary manufacturing center for these precision aerospace products.

What You Will Be Doing

  • Maintains and improves a highly effective and well-skilled staff including full-time intern and contract workers to carry out actions to complete planned objectives. This involves utilizing the talent management system completing review process and salary planning maintaining and executing a training matrix and supporting staffing of the group to meet business demands and objectives
  • Responsible for creating maintaining and improving design tools drafting standards and workflows within the confines of Woodwards Product Life Cycle (PLC) process that result in high quality and compliant products. This also includes integration of evolving CAD software solutions.
  • Implements and supports continuous improvement initiatives to improve product development velocity and cost efficiency to meet project and group goals
  • Utilizes his or her group as well as the full extended enterprise to improve the customer-perceived value of products through the use of structure and best practice methods (risk analysis Design for Six Sigma (DFSS) Lean dimensional analysis formal problem solving DOE Taguchi etc.). Anticipates identifies and resolves project risks
  • Estimates budgets and tracks team workload to assign resources as required to achieve business objectives
  • Develops budget to support profit planning activities and manages within the approved budget constraints

What We Are Looking For

  • Bachelors Degree in Arts/Sciences (BA/BS) required
  • Masters degree in Arts/Sciences (MA/MS) preferred
  • 6 to 8 years of Engineering experience in aerospace or closely related field
  • Greenbelt/Lean experience
  • Previous Management experience
  • CAD system and Drafting Standards experience

This position requires use of information which is subject to the International Traffic in Arms Regulations (ITAR) and/or the Export Administration Regulations (EAR). All applicants must be U.S. Persons within the meaning of the ITAR and EAR or eligible to obtain all required authorizations from the U.S. Department of State and/or the U.S. Department of Commerce. The ITAR defines a U.S. Person as a U.S. citizen or national lawful permanent resident (i.e. Green Card holder) or a protected person (e.g. asylee or refugee).
